Basic Accident Compensation Formula
A basic formula exists for determining the amount of money you will receive in an accident settlement. First, you calculate the full value of your damages and multiply it by the percent that the other party was at fault. While this formula is no guarantee of the amount of your settlement, it is typically the first step in determining how much money you will receive following an accident.
To determine the full value of your damages, you must combine your out of pocket expenses for medical bills, auto repair bills, lost wages, and the pain and suffering caused because of the accident. Out of pocket medical expenses and auto repair bills include all costs that are not covered by personal injury protection or other insurance. Lost wages include all time not at work during your time in the hospital, rehabilitation, or other recovery. Pain and suffering is the most difficult factor to determine because of its subjectivity. Typically, pain and suffering increases with the severity of the injuries, the seriousness of the medical procedures, and length of recovery. An accident attorney can help you navigate the uncertainty of calculating these costs when determining the proper amount for your settlement.
Aggravating and Mitigating Factors
In addition to the basic formula for accident damages, other factors may impact how much money you receive in an accident settlement. These issues include the following:
- The severity of your injuries
- Any permanent disfigurement, disability, or death
- Total costs of reasonable medical expenses
- Lost wages
- Level of insurance coverage you (personal injury protection) and the other party hold
- Documentation, witness statements, and other supporting evidence
- Degree of fault in the accident
Florida operates on a pure comparative negligence doctrine when it comes to determining the degree of fault in an accident. This means that a judge or jury determines the amount of fault for each party in an accident, and your damages are reduced by how much you are found at fault. For example, if you are involved in a car accident with another person for a total $100,000 in damages but the court finds you 25% at fault, you will only receive $75,000 for your injuries.
